Jiji Is Taking Down Bad Reviews And Leading To Buyers Falling Into Scam Plots by Pamela3000: 2:16pm On May 10, 2022
I recently made a purchase of a ringneck parrot (bird) on Jiji after reading the reviews. The reviews were suspicious, but the good ones made me give the seller a shot. 4 days after the purchase, the parrot died after showing symptoms of sickness. I was initially pleased with the speed of delivery so I gave the seller a good review but changed my review when I realized the scam.
What does Jiji do after the bad review? They delete my review.
The implication of this is that future buyers will fall into a similar loop of buying sick pets with this seller and the seller will not receive any consequence because there is no means of accountability on Jiji.
I have already accepted my loss, and all that is left is to do my civic duty by warning future buyers. But Jiji has decided to play heaven to the dishonest.
Please, if you must purchase on Jiji, take prevention methods to avoid being scammed.

For Context - This is the Review I dropped.

I bought a bird from this seller on Sunday and on Thursday, the bird died. I was sold a sick bird. As of Sunday, I had 2 birds. The one I bought from the seller in quarantine, my original one out of the cage to play. I went to the vet to get drugs and advice to keep the two birds healthy on Monday. So aside from leaving one in a big enough cage, both were fed the exact same food, Millet, Corn, wheat, groundnut and a tiny piece of Mango at night. Basically, the diet of my first bird. Both were also given deworming liquid based on the vet's description and got vitamins based on the vet's prescription. Also, they both slept in the same temperature.
On the second night with the new parrot, I woke up to see her sleeping at the bottom of her cage. This is something that Parrots rarely do, except they are weak. I felt that there was a problem, but when I thought of my chances of getting a refund, I decided to hope that she will get better with time. After all, once she saw me watching her, she climbed back up into her cage's stand.

On Thursday, just 4 days after having her, I came home to find the bird I bought from this seller, dead. She had vomited several times and trashed around. You can draw your conclusions, but I am convinced that I was sold a sick bird. She might have had a virus. My original bird (I got it a year ago from a different seller) is still alive and healthy. I decided to try this seller because I saw just one good review, despite all the bad ones. So I hope this review helps someone avoid making a mistake.
